AI patent platform Stilta completes $10.5 million seed round funding, led by a16z
The new funding will be mainly used to hire engineers, patent experts, and marketing teams. The company plans to expand its team to about 10 people within the next 3 to 6 months, and plans to set up an office in New York by the end of this year or in early 2027.
Stilta is focused on AI Agent-driven patent management software, mainly for scenarios such as patent infringement detection, uncovering opportunities for patent licensing, and defense in patent litigation. Its platform can analyze hundreds of millions of patents, scientific papers, and historical web data to help enterprises and law firms manage patent assets.
The company was founded this year by former McKinsey members Oskar Block, Petrus Werner, Tobias Estreen, and Oscar Adamsson, and was selected for the YC2026 winter incubation program. At present, about two-thirds of its customers come from the corporate sector, with the remaining portion from law firms.
As introduced, Stilta is developing hundreds of AI Agents to carry out different tasks such as infringement analysis and patent invalidity analysis, with tailored adjustments for highly specialized fields such as pharmaceuticals. In recent years, a16z and YC have continued to increase their investment in the legal technology sector. Previously, a16z had already invested in multiple rounds in the AI legal assistant Harvey; more recently, YC has also invested in legal AI companies such as Legora, Point One, and Parlai.
